1 Kings 13:1
[ Read Chapter | Listen to Audio | View Context | Multi-Translations | Interlinear Bible | Study Tools ]
Now behold, (C1)a man of God came from Judah to Bethel by the word of the LORD, while Jeroboam was standing at the altar (C2)to burn incense.

1 Kings 13:2
[ Read Chapter | Listen to Audio | View Context | Multi-Translations | Interlinear Bible | Study Tools ]
And (C1)he cried out against the altar by the word of the LORD and said, "Altar, altar, this is what the LORD says: 'Behold, a son shall be born to the house of David, (C2)Josiah by name; and on you he shall sacrifice the priests of the high places who burn incense on you, and human bones shall burn on you.'"

1 Kings 13:3
[ Read Chapter | Listen to Audio | View Context | Multi-Translations | Interlinear Bible | Study Tools ]
Then he gave a (F1)sign on the same day, saying, "(C1)This is the (F1)sign which the LORD has spoken: 'Behold, the altar shall be torn to pieces and the (F2)ashes which are on it shall be poured out.'"

1 Kings 13:4
[ Read Chapter | Listen to Audio | View Context | Multi-Translations | Interlinear Bible | Study Tools ]
Now when the king heard the statement of the man of God which he cried out against the altar in Bethel, Jeroboam stretched out his hand from the altar, saying, "Seize him!" But his hand which he had stretched out toward him dried up, and he could not draw it back to himself.
